LG introduces the LG Optimus 2X, the world’s first Android Smartphone with a dual-core processor. Along with more powerful multimedia features, the LG Optimus 2X’s high-performance Tegra 2 processor makes for faster, smoother internet browsing and software applications and lets users multitask with virtually no screen lag. Developed by graphics processor powerhouse NVIDIA, the dual-core Tegra 2 system-on-a-chip found in the LG Optimus 2X cell phone runs at a clock speed of 1GHz and boasts low power consumption and high performance for playing video and audio.

T-Mobile and Samsung Mobile revealed the Samsung Galaxy S 4G Smartphone, exclusively from T-Mobile. According to T-Mobile, the new Samsung Galaxy S 4G will be the fastest Smartphone running on America’s Largest 4G Network. Powered by Google Android 2.2 (Froyo), the Samsung Galaxy S 4G handset is T-Mobile’s first Smartphone capable of delivering theoretical peak download speeds of up to 21 Mbps, delivering rich entertainment experiences at even faster speeds through its brilliant Super AMOLED touch screen display.

LG Electronics announced a new LG Android smartphone, LG Optimus Black handset. Providing users with a dramatically brighter 4-inch NOVA display in the world’s slimmest 9.2 mm mobile phone, LG Optimus Black cell phone creates a one-of-a-kind user experience unlike anything before. Available for the first time in the mobile market, LG Optimus Black’s NOVA display is designed to be the brightest, clearest and most readable among mobile screens with 700 nits of brightness for optimal visibility.
